php版本低漏洞怎么办

fiy 其他 211

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    对于PHP版本低漏洞,可以采取以下几个措施来解决:

    1. 更新PHP版本:一旦发现PHP版本存在漏洞,首先应该立即进行版本更新,将PHP升级到最新稳定版,以修复已知的漏洞。

    2. 定期检查安全补丁:了解自己所使用的PHP版本存在哪些已知的漏洞,及时下载并安装相关的安全补丁。PHP官方会定期发布安全更新,用户可以通过订阅邮件列表或浏览PHP官方网站来获取最新的安全补丁。

    3. 硬化服务器配置:通过配置服务器来限制攻击者的行动能力。例如,关闭不必要的服务、禁用危险的PHP函数、限制文件操作等。

    4. 使用WAF(Web Application Firewall):WAF可以帮助检测和拦截针对应用程序的恶意流量,包括利用PHP版本低漏洞的攻击。选择一款可靠的WAF产品,并合理配置规则,可以大大提高服务器的安全性。

    5. 加强代码审查和安全意识:持续进行代码审查,及时修复潜在的漏洞。开发人员应该加强对安全问题的认识,遵循安全编码规范,使用安全的程序设计和开发方法。

    6. 监控和日志记录:建立合适的监控和日志记录机制,对服务器和应用程序进行实时监控,及时发现异常和攻击行为。对日志进行分析,及时发现潜在威胁。

    总之,解决PHP版本低漏洞的关键在于及时更新PHP版本、安装安全补丁,并加强服务器配置和代码审查。同时,保持安全意识,定期检查和监控,可以帮助及时发现并应对潜在的安全威胁。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    低版本的PHP存在许多安全漏洞,这些漏洞可能会被黑客利用来攻击网站和服务器。如果你的网站运行在低版本的PHP上,你应该采取以下措施来保护你的网站和服务器安全:

    1. 升级到最新版本的PHP
    升级到最新版本的PHP是解决低版本漏洞的最佳方法。每个PHP版本都会修复之前版本中的漏洞和安全问题,因此升级到最新版本可以极大地提高你的网站和服务器的安全性。

    2. 定期更新补丁
    即使你无法立即升级到最新版本的PHP,你也应该确保及时应用可用的安全补丁。PHP官方会发布安全补丁来修复已知漏洞,你可以定期检查并应用这些补丁以保持你的系统安全。

    3. 使用安全的代码
    编写安全的代码是防止黑客利用低版本PHP漏洞的重要步骤。遵循最佳实践,如避免使用过时的函数、正确过滤和验证用户输入、使用强密码等,可以减少潜在的安全风险。

    4. 使用防火墙和安全插件
    使用防火墙可以帮助阻止未经授权的访问和恶意流量。另外,安装一些安全插件可以提供额外的安全层,如检测和阻止潜在的恶意代码和攻击尝试。

    5. 进行安全审计和漏洞扫描
    定期进行安全审计和漏洞扫描可以帮助你发现潜在的漏洞和安全问题,及时修复它们。你可以使用一些专业的安全工具来进行扫描,并跟踪和修复漏洞来保持你的网站和服务器的安全。

    总结起来,虽然低版本的PHP存在安全漏洞,但你可以采取一系列措施来提高你的网站和服务器的安全性。通过升级到最新版本的PHP、定期应用安全补丁、使用安全的代码、使用防火墙和安全插件,以及进行安全审计和漏洞扫描,你可以有效地减少潜在的风险并保护你的网站和服务器免受攻击。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    低版本的PHP存在一些漏洞,这些漏洞可能被攻击者利用来执行恶意代码或者获取敏感信息。因此,为了确保网站的安全,我们需要采取一些措施来防范这些漏洞。本文将介绍如何处理低版本PHP的漏洞,包括升级PHP版本、修复漏洞以及其他安全措施。

    **1. 升级PHP版本**

    升级到最新的PHP版本是解决低版本PHP漏洞的最好办法。PHP开发团队会及时修复漏洞并发布新版本,因此升级到最新版本将大大提高网站的安全性。以下是升级PHP版本的步骤:

    Step 1: 检查当前PHP版本
    使用以下代码可以查看当前PHP版本:
    “`
    php -v
    “`
    如果当前的PHP版本较低,就需要进行升级。

    Step 2: 下载最新版本的PHP
    访问PHP官方网站([https://www.php.net/downloads.php](https://www.php.net/downloads.php)),下载最新版本的PHP。根据你的操作系统选择合适的版本。

    Step 3: 升级PHP
    升级PHP的具体步骤因操作系统而异,这里以Ubuntu为例:
    “`
    sudo apt-get update
    sudo apt-get upgrade php
    “`
    这将会升级你的PHP到最新版本。

    **2. 修复漏洞**

    如果无法立即升级PHP版本,可以尝试修复已知的低版本PHP漏洞。以下是一些常见的低版本PHP漏洞以及修复方法:

    **简单密码破解漏洞**

    低版本的PHP可能存在密码破解的漏洞,攻击者可以使用简单密码字典进行穷举破解。避免这种漏洞的最好方法是采用强密码策略,要求用户使用复杂的密码。同时,使用密码加密算法(如SHA-256)对密码进行加密存储,不要明文存储用户密码。

    **文件上传漏洞**

    低版本的PHP的文件上传功能可能存在漏洞,攻击者可以上传恶意脚本文件来执行任意代码。修复文件上传漏洞的方法包括:
    – 对文件后缀进行检查,只接受合法的文件类型;
    – 对上传文件进行检测和验证,确保文件没有包含恶意代码;
    – 将上传的文件保存在非网站根目录下,防止被直接访问;
    – 使用随机文件名,避免文件名重复。

    **SQL注入漏洞**

    低版本的PHP可能存在SQL注入漏洞,攻击者可以通过构造恶意的SQL语句来执行非法操作。修复SQL注入漏洞的方法包括:
    – 使用预处理语句或参数化查询,确保用户输入的数据不会被当做SQL代码执行;
    – 对用户输入进行过滤和验证,确保不包含恶意代码或特殊字符;
    – 限制数据库用户的权限,避免执行危险的SQL操作。

    **3. 其他安全措施**

    除了升级PHP版本和修复漏洞外,还可以采取一些其他的安全措施来保护网站:

    **网站防火墙**

    使用网站防火墙可以有效防止恶意请求和攻击。网站防火墙可以识别和拦截恶意的请求,如SQL注入、XSS攻击等。

    **密钥认证**

    使用密钥认证可以加强服务器的安全性,防止密码猜测和暴力破解。可以使用公钥和私钥对服务器进行身份认证,拒绝未经授权的访问。

    **定期备份**

    定期备份网站数据可以防止数据丢失和恶意被篡改。如果网站遭受攻击或者数据被损坏,可以通过备份文件进行恢复。

    **定期安全扫描**

    定期进行安全扫描可以及时发现和修复网站的安全漏洞。可以使用一些安全扫描工具,如Nessus、Nmap等。

    总结起来,处理低版本PHP漏洞的方法包括升级PHP版本、修复已知漏洞以及采取其他安全措施。通过这些措施,可以提高网站的安全性,减少被攻击的风险。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部